Features of Flash Chromatography System SepaBean™ Machine U

Wireless Operation Through Mobile Devices
The flexible wireless control method is especially suitable for separation experiments that need to be protected from light or placed in an isolator.

Power Failure Recovery
The built-in power-off recovery function in the software minimizes the loss caused by accidental power failure.

Separation Method Recommendation
The software has a built-in separation method database that automatically recommends the most appropriate separation method based on the key information entered by the user, thereby improving work efficiency.

Fraction Collector
Tube racks with LCD display enable users to easily track the tubes containing collected fractions.

Local Network Data Sharing
Multiple instruments could form a local area network to facilitate internal data sharing and resource optimization in the laboratory.

21-CFR Part 11 Compliance
The control software complies with FDA requirements for system safety (21-CFR Part 11), making the instrument more suitable for pharmaceutical R&D companies and laboratories.

Built-In Method Database — Knowledge Retained
Researchers around the world spent numerous resources to develop methods of separating and purifying compound mixtures, whether it’s synthesized mixtures, or extracts from natural products, these valuable methods are usually stored in single location, isolated, disconnected, and become “information island” over the time. Unlike traditional flash instrument, SepaBean™ machine employs database and distributed computing technology to retain and share these methods across secured organizational network:

  • Patented SepaBean™ machine has built-in relational database to store separation methods, researchers can query existing or update new separation method simply using compound name, structure or project code.
  • SepaBean™ machine is network ready, multiple instruments within an organization can form a private channel, so that separation methods can be shared across the entire organization, authorized researchers can access and run these methods directly without having to re-develop the methods.
  • SepaBean™ machine can discover and connect to peer instrument automatically, once multiple instruments are connected, data is automatically synced, researchers can access their methods in any connected instrument from any location.
